  1. [1]Planetary Fact Sheet — sidereal orbital periods — NASA Goddard Space Flight CenterSaturn orbits in 29.46 years, Jupiter in 11.86, Uranus in 84.01 — the measured numbers that put the Saturn return near 29, the Uranus opposition near 42, and the second Saturn return near 59.

[3]Is well-being U-shaped over the life cycle? — Blanchflower & Oswald, Social Science & Medicine 66(8), 1733–1749 (2008)Across ~500,000 people in 72 countries, well-being dips to its minimum in midlife and rises after. Midlife difficulty is a documented population pattern — not a personal failure, and not a transit.
